Hello!

I need to buy a region free DVD player, or at least a player that can easily be made region free.
Nothing fancy, really. Just cheap and reliable. Where (in Auckland) could you get one of those?
I'm thinking that the major retailers are all selling only once that are not region free, right?

It's very rare to find a player in NZ that's not multizone or have instructions included on how to change the zone.

Region protection is grounds to return a player IME so the retailers are only too happy to help you find the codes for it, if needed. Most are code free out of the box however since returns hurt the importers.
